OC Resistance is Orange County’s active Resistance cell in the augmented reality game Ingress Prime. If you know, you know. It’s not just a game. It’s a global battle played out on real-world maps, with real locations, players, strategy, and deep lore.

We play as the Blue Faction—resisting the influence of the Shapers and their XM technology. The Green Team wants to embrace the XM and merge with it. We say no. We defend humanity’s independence. We fight with glyphs, with links, with fields, and with strategy. We create mind shields, capture portals, and walk miles for the cause.

Ingress is more than tapping on a phone. It’s Capture the Flag meets spycraft. The interface is your scanner (the app), the battlefield is your city, and the portals are real-world landmarks. Build fields by triangulating three captured portals. Stack fields for power. Hack for gear. Glyph for intel. Link for glory.
